The General Statistics Office of Vietnam (GSO) has announced that the consumer price index (CPI) increases by 0.13% in July against the previous month, by 0.68% as compared to that of December 2013, and increases by YoY of 0,9%.

Specifically, the price of ten groups of commodities out of eleven groups of commodities increases. The price of the group of garment, footwear and headwear registers the highest increase of 0.25% in comparison with the previous month. The price of the group of housing and construction materials rises by 0.24%. The price of the groups of beverage and cigarette; transport; culture, entertainment and tourism increases by 0.18%, 0.16% and 0.16% respectively. The price of the group of food and catering services slightly increases by 0.1% ( of which, the price of food decreases by 0.38%).
The price of the group postal services decreases by 0.02%.
The gold price is down by 1.24%; and VND depreciates by 0.09% against the US dollar.
